As discussed during the dispatch call, a hit-and-run property damage accident occurred near Anthony Wayne Trail. A white GMC Terrain with a (number withheld) sticker on the rear windshield was possibly involved. One party from the hit and run is going to the station. Authorities are checking the area for the vehicle involved.
